Software Engineer II, Network Security

Google Cloud provides enterprise-grade solutions leveraging cutting-edge technology and tools for digital transformation.
Frontend
Entry-Level Software Engineer
In-Person
1+ year of experience
Enterprise SaaS · Cloud

Description For Software Engineer II, Network Security

Google Cloud is seeking a Software Engineer II to join their Network Security team in Warsaw. This role is crucial for developing next-generation technologies that impact billions of users' connectivity and interactions. As part of Google Cloud, you'll work on implementing user interfaces and middleware services that are essential to the platform's security infrastructure.

The position offers an exciting opportunity to work with cutting-edge technology in cloud computing, focusing on both frontend and full-stack development. You'll be using modern technologies like Angular, TypeScript, and Java to build scalable solutions. The role requires collaboration with UX designers and Product Managers to create intuitive and secure user interfaces for the Cloud Console.

Google Cloud serves customers in over 200 countries, providing enterprise-grade solutions that leverage Google's cutting-edge technology. The platform accelerates organizations' digital transformation capabilities across various industries. As a Software Engineer II, you'll be part of a team that enables growth and solves critical business problems for customers worldwide.

The ideal candidate should have a strong foundation in software development, with experience in frontend technologies and data structures. You'll have the opportunity to work on specific projects critical to Google Cloud's needs, with the flexibility to switch teams as you grow. The role demands versatility, leadership qualities, and enthusiasm for taking on new challenges across the full-stack.

Working at Google offers the chance to be part of a diverse and inclusive environment, with a strong focus on engineering excellence and innovation. The company provides a supportive culture where you can contribute to products that impact billions of users while working alongside some of the industry's best talents in cloud computing and security.

Last updated 3 days ago

Responsibilities For Software Engineer II, Network Security

  • Implement Cloud Console UI using Angular, TypeScript, and other technologies
  • Provide input on API design and implement scalable, reliable, and performant middleware services with Java
  • Work with UX designers and Product Managers and design the UI with them by providing feedback on mocks and assessing their feasibility
  • Focus on reliability and engineering excellence

Requirements For Software Engineer II, Network Security

TypeScript
Java
JavaScript
Python
  • Bachelor's degree or equivalent practical experience
  • 1 year of experience with software development in one or more programming languages (e.g., Python, C, C++, Java, JavaScript)
  • 1 year of experience with data structures or algorithms
  • 1 year of experience with front-end and user interface development

Interested in this job?

Jobs Related To Google Software Engineer II, Network Security

Software Engineer Early Career, Full Stack

Early-career Full Stack Software Engineer position at Google's Core team in Mexico City, focusing on developing technical foundations for Google's flagship products.

Software Engineer II, Front-End, Google Cloud Networking

Frontend Software Engineer position at Google Cloud focusing on developing user interfaces for cloud networking solutions using Angular and TypeScript.

Web Solutions Engineer

Web Solutions Engineer position at Google, focusing on full-stack development and tool automation to enhance internal operations.

Software Engineer, Front End, Google Cloud

Frontend Software Engineer position at Google Cloud, developing next-generation technologies and enterprise-grade solutions for global digital transformation.

Web Solutions Engineer, gTech Analytics, Platforms and Tools

Web Solutions Engineer position at Google, focusing on full-stack development for internal tools and platforms with competitive compensation and benefits.